Right in the heart of the city, voco Sheffield puts you steps from the Winter Gardens and Peace Gardens, with theatres, bars and restaurants just around the corner.
Easy to reach from the M1, East Midlands Airport and the train station, we’re perfectly placed for work or weekend escapes.
Inside, expect relaxed, contemporary style across 169 comfortable rooms with free Wi-Fi. With versatile event spaces, a pool, gym and sauna, plus The Yard Restaurant and Champagne Bar, everything you need is here – effortlessly.

The decor of the hotel is stylish. The room I had was big with a table and 2 chairs and a desk with a chair. Shower was very nice. Rainhead and handheld shower. Flooring totally non-slip. Handle on the wall. The bathroom was spotlessly clean. Only complaint was that the toilet flush was quite weak. Kettle and tea making facilities. Staff were very friendly and helpful. The food could have been better. The cooked breakfast was not very appetizing. I just had fruit and toast the second morning and it seemed like the same fruit had been put out for a second day.

The rooms used to be good when Mercure ran it. Even though the new voco rooms look good, they're not practical. There's no fridge which is not acceptable for a 4 star hotel. The rooms used to have extra comfy chairs and a tea table but thats gone. Also the table is narrower now. They dont have face tissues in the bathroom anymore.

I used to like the bar/restaurant and spa facilities. Since being taken over the hotel staff and spa facilities have gone down hill to say the least. Bar staff were all chatting in a corner and didn't notice i had been waiting for 10 mins, so i left. The spa facilities need a serious looking at. The experience shower barely works anymore, sauna has been broken for several weeks and the showers are really hit and miss. Such a shame, the staff at Spa Naturel are still lovely and helpful - such a shame the new management is a complete debacle.
